What isGHO

Overview
Consensus
PoS
Launched
Jul 2023
Origin

A decentralized overcollateralized stablecoin pegged to the US dollar and native to the Aave protocol. Issuance occurs on demand through governance-approved "facilitators" - smart contracts that mint GHO against collateral deposited by users into Aave v3/v4 pools and burn tokens when debt is repaid. The key difference from traditional stablecoins: 100% of the interest paid by GHO borrowers goes to the Aave DAO treasury, not to liquidity providers. The launch on Ethereum mainnet took place in July 2023; the token was subsequently deployed on Arbitrum, Base, and Monad via cross-chain bridges based on Chainlink CCIP. All parameters - rates, issuance limits, and stability modules - are managed in a decentralized manner through Aave DAO votes.

The purpose of GHO is to serve as a unit of account within the Aave ecosystem and beyond, providing a decentralized, transparent, and community-governed stablecoin. Unlike fiat-backed counterparts (USDC, USDT), whose reserves are held in bank accounts, GHO is collateralized by crypto assets (ETH, wstETH, USDC, etc.) locked in the Aave protocol. This eliminates the risk of fund freezes by regulators but creates dependence on liquidation procedures and collateral volatility. Compared to MakerDAO's DAI (USDS), GHO uses a "facilitator" model with flexible issuance limits and does not rely on a single stability module; compared to Frax and Ethena, it differs by lacking algorithmic seigniorage or centralized derivatives. As of mid-2026, the circulating supply of GHO reached approximately 599 million tokens, of which more than half are locked in the Savings GHO module for passive income.

Features of GHO

Technical Information

The base layer is Ethereum mainnet (Proof-of-Stake consensus, 12-second slots, economic finality ~12.8 minutes). Cross-chain functionality is implemented via Chainlink CCIP with a lock-and-mint model: GHO is locked on Ethereum, and an equivalent amount is minted on the target L2. DAO-set speed limits and freeze capabilities exist for each direction. On Arbitrum (activated July 2, 2024) and Base (February 10, 2025), bridging operates under the Cross-Chain Facilitator. On July 2, 2026, Aave v3.7 and GHO were deployed on Monad - a high-performance Layer 1; the Monad Foundation allocated $15 million for first-year incentives and purchased 10 million GHO for initial liquidity. The network also includes a FlashMinter for atomic arbitrage within a single block and the GHO Stability Module (GSM) - 1:1 swap rails between GHO and USDC/USDT with a configurable pricing strategy. In 2025-2026, updates introduced RemoteGSM for L2s and the V4 architecture, integrating GHO into Aave's hub-and-spoke liquidity model.

Tokenomics

GHO has no fixed maximum supply - issuance is endogenously determined by borrowing demand. Issuance is limited by DAO-set "bucket capacity" for each facilitator. At launch (July 2023): Aave v3 Ethereum pool - 100 million GHO, FlashMinter - 2 million GHO. The borrowing rate was initially 1.5% APR; stkAAVE holders received a 30% discount down to 25% of the bucket. All interest payments (100%) go to the Aave DAO treasury, making GHO a source of protocol revenue rather than an interest-bearing asset for depositors. Token burning occurs upon debt repayment or through GSM swaps; there are no algorithmic burns. From mid-2025, the Savings GHO (sGHO) module was introduced - staking without lock-up or slashing risk, yielding income from protocol fees. By the end of 2025, more than 54% of the circulating supply was locked in sGHO. In 2026, part of the issuance was transitioned to the Umbrella/sGHO mechanism with a fixed APR and an ERC-4626 vault.

GHO Security

The GHO code has undergone audits by several independent firms: OpenZeppelin (first audit before mainnet), Sigma Prime, and ABDK (before launch). Certora performed formal verification of the token logic. Broad audits of the Aave v3/v4 codebase (Trail of Bits, OpenZeppelin, Sigma Prime, ABDK, ChainSecurity) are also relevant since GHO is minted through these contracts. A bug bounty program on Immunefi covers all GHO subsystems: ERC-20 (upgradeable and non-upgradeable), reserves in the Aave Pool (GhoAToken, GhoVariableDebtToken, etc.), FlashMinter, GSM/GSM4626, CCIP bridge, GHO Stewards, and remote facilitators, with maximum rewards up to limits depending on the PoC. In 2026, a restructuring of the bug bounty with Sherlock and Cantina was discussed, but GHO remains under Immunefi. Known incidents: after launch on July 16, 2023, GHO traded with a deviation from the peg (up to several cents below $1) due to a low rate (1.5%) and lack of holding incentives. Full peg recovery occurred by February 2024 thanks to a series of rate increases to ~6.2% APR, the introduction of GSM, and the Merit program. No smart contract exploits of GHO have been recorded (as of July 2026).

Which Exchanges Trade GHO

GHO is primarily listed on decentralized exchanges: the largest liquidity pools are on Uniswap v3/v4 (GHO/USDC, GHO/USDT), Curve Finance (GHO/crvUSD, GHO/WETH), and Fluid (GHO/USDC, GHO/sUSDe). Among centralized platforms, GHO is available on Bitget and Gate.io; it does not have direct listings on Binance (available via Binance Web3 Wallet) or Coinbase. To incentivize liquidity, the Aave DAO launched the GHO CEX Earn Incentive Program (mid-2025), providing market makers with direct access to the GHO Stability Module for arbitrage of peg deviations and building order books on CEXs. Investors and Funds

No separate investment rounds, SAFT, ICO, IDO, or IEO were conducted for GHO itself. Issuance is entirely driven by borrowing demand through Aave. Historical fundraising pertains only to the AAVE token (e.g., a public sale of $100 million in 2020) and does not relate to GHO. Thus, GHO has no venture investors or fund allocations.

Key Partnerships and Ecosystem

Chainlink - strategic partner for cross-chain infrastructure: CCIP enables GHO bridging to Arbitrum, Base, and Monad with programmable transfers and rate limits; Chainlink Data Feeds are used for oracles; Smart Value Recapture (SVR) - for returning liquidation MEV; Runtime Environment (CRE) - for automation of governance. Monad Foundation - at launch on Monad (July 2026) provided $15 million in incentives and purchased 10 million GHO for over 6 months for initial liquidity. Aave Horizon - an institutional RWA market (launched August 2025) where qualified investors can borrow GHO, USDC, and RLUSD against tokenized assets (Superstate USTB/USCC, Centrifuge JRTSY/JAAA, Circle USYC). By early 2026, Horizon attracted over $600 million in deposits and $200 million in borrowed funds. GHO Liquidity Committee (created in October 2023) manages liquidity, later integrated into the Aave Liquidity Committee. GHO Stewards (April 2024) - a 3-of-4 multisig involving Growth (Aave-Chan Initiative), Risk (Chaos Labs), and Finance (TokenLogic + karpatkey) for operational parameter adjustments.

Potential

Technological factors: the facilitator model with fine-tuned parameters allows monetary policy adaptation without hard forks; integration with Aave v3/v4 creates organic borrowing demand, and all interest flows to the DAO treasury, which can be used for AAVE buybacks or development funding. Cross-chain expansion via CCIP increases accessibility on L2s and new L1s (Monad) with external incentives. Market factors: institutional demand through Aave Horizon (RWA collateral) and corporate treasuries (Monad Foundation) forms a stable inflow. The Savings GHO program keeps a large portion of the supply staked, reducing sell pressure and creating a base for payment liquidity. Obtaining a MiCA license (via Push Virtual Assets Ireland Limited, November 2025) opens legal gateways for fiat on/off ramps in the EEA. Further V4 development promises even deeper integration of GHO into the Aave economy.

Risks [Identified by Finkonkurs AI Analytics System]

Regulatory: The adoption of the GENIUS Act in the US (July 2025) prohibits payment stablecoins from paying interest to holders directly; GHO circumvents this via Savings GHO, where users actively stake tokens. In the EU, a MiCA license has been obtained, reducing regulatory risk but requiring reporting compliance. In Singapore and Dubai, marketing of Savings GHO is restricted to avoid classification as a public securities offering. Technical risks: Dependence on the correctness of Aave v3/v4 smart contracts and CCIP bridges; despite audits, errors in facilitator or GSM logic are theoretically possible. Concentration of minting authority only to approved facilitators reduces but does not eliminate collusive governance attacks. Peg risks: History shows that with insufficient rates and no GSM, the stablecoin can deviate from $1 for extended periods; although the peg is currently stable, rapid market changes may require emergency DAO intervention. Competitive pressure: USDC, USDT, and DAI/USDS dominate DeFi liquidity, and GHO struggles to compete with their network effects. New stablecoins (frxUSD, crvUSD, USDe) also compete for market share. Supply concentration: Over 54% of GHO is staked in sGHO, limiting circulating liquidity and potentially making the price vulnerable to sudden sentiment shifts.

Related Individuals

Stani Kulechov

Founder and CEO of Aave Labs (part of Avara). Full name - Stani Kulechov, X account @StaniKulechov. Started programming at age 13, dropped out of school to code full-time, later returned and earned a Master of Laws degree from the University of Helsinki (2020). While still a student, he studied blockchain applications. In 2017, he founded ETHLend - one of the first DeFi lending platforms on Ethereum, on the basis of which the Aave protocol was launched in January 2020. In July 2022, he proposed to the Aave DAO to introduce the GHO stablecoin, designing it as an overcollateralized asset integrated into the Aave v3 infrastructure. Kulechov has publicly articulated GHO's role in cross-chain expansion and revenue generation for the DAO. He is the key public figure of the project, but all decisions on GHO parameters are made through DAO votes.

Other members of the Aave Labs team directly involved in GHO development (engineers, CTO, product managers) are not identified by name in open sources with specific contributions. Management of GHO parameters is delegated to service providers: GHO Stewards (Aave-Chan Initiative, Chaos Labs, TokenLogic + karpatkey) and the Liquidity Committee. The legal entity that obtained the MiCA license is Push Virtual Assets Ireland Limited (a subsidiary of Aave Labs).

Whitepaper

GHO does not have a separate whitepaper; the technical description and parameters are contained in Aave Improvement Proposal (AIP) #268 "GHO Mainnet Launch" (July 2023) and subsequent proposals on the Aave Governance forum. Link: not publicly available.

How does GHO differ from other stablecoins?

Unlike centralized USDT or USDC, GHO is fully collateralized by crypto assets in Aave pools and is governed decentrally through the DAO. Interest payments on GHO loans are directed 100% to the Aave DAO treasury, not to liquidity providers. The 'facilitator' model with flexible minting limits and the GSM stability module enable fine-tuning of monetary policy.

What similar tokens exist?

The closest analogs include DAI (MakerDAO) - also a decentralized overcollateralized stablecoin, and crvUSD from Curve. Unlike DAI, GHO did not use a Peg Stability Module as its primary tool from launch, relying instead on borrowing rates and the GSM, which was introduced later. Compared to FRAX, GHO avoids algorithmic issuance, remaining fully collateralized.
